The Saint-Cyr River is a tributary of Doda Lake, flowing into the municipality of Eeyou Istchee Baie-James (municipality), in Jamésie, in the area of Nord-du-Québec, Quebec, Canada. The Saint-Cyr river flows successively into the townships of Urban, Lacroix, Belmont and Royal. Forestry is the main economic activity of the sector; recreational tourism activities, second.
